Curve 17700a1

17700 = 22 · 3 · 52 · 59



Data for elliptic curve 17700a1

Field Data Notes
Atkin-Lehner 2- 3+ 5+ 59+ Signs for the Atkin-Lehner involutions
Class 17700a Isogeny class
Conductor 17700 Conductor
∏ cp 4 Product of Tamagawa factors cp
deg 41472 Modular degree for the optimal curve
Δ 23225940000000 = 28 · 39 · 57 · 59 Discriminant
Eigenvalues 2- 3+ 5+  4  3  1 -3  5 Hecke eigenvalues for primes up to 20
Equation [0,-1,0,-12533,491937] [a1,a2,a3,a4,a6]
j 54433153024/5806485 j-invariant
L 2.6205848053341 L(r)(E,1)/r!
Ω 0.65514620133351 Real period
R 1 Regulator
r 0 Rank of the group of rational points
S 1 (Analytic) order of Ш
t 1 Number of elements in the torsion subgroup
Twists 70800cv1 53100u1 3540f1 Quadratic twists by: -4 -3 5
